BP2426
Eriodictyol 7-glucuronide
Eriodictyol has vasodilator, anti-inflammatory and antioxidant activities, it is an antagonist of the transient potential vanilloid 1 receptor (TRPV1) receptor. Eriodictyol may possess antidiabetic properties through increasing glucose uptake and improving insulin resistance, it attenuates the degree of retinal inflammation and plasma lipid peroxidation preserving the blood-retinal barrier (BRB) in early diabetic rats. It may be a potential therapeutic resource for Atopic dermatitis and an adjunctive agent to control itchiness inAtopic dermatitis. (2R)-eriodictoyl-7-O-beta-D-glucopyranosiduronic acid is a beta-D-glucosiduronic acid that is the 7-O-glucuronide of (2R)-eriodictyol. Isolated from the flowers of Chrysanthemum indicum, it exhibits inhibitory activity for rat lens aldose reductase. It has a role as a metabolite and an EC 1.1.1.21 (aldehyde reductase) inhibitor. It is a beta-D-glucosiduronic acid and a 3'-hydroxyflavonoid.

BPF2132
Pelargonidin chloride
Pelargonidin chloride shows protective effect against CTN-induced oxidative stress in HepG2 cells and up-regulated the activity of detoxification enzyme levels through Keap1/Nrf2 signaling pathway. It also has the antianaphylactic properties, which might be related to the increase of both cyclic AMP and cyclic GMP through the inhibition of phosphodiesterase. Pelargonidin chloride has strong antioxidative activity in a liposomal system and reduced the formation of malondialdehyde by UVB irradiation. Pelargonidin chloride is an anthocyanidin chloride that has pelargonidin as the cationic counterpart. It has a role as a plant metabolite and a phytoestrogen. It contains a pelargonidin.

BP4782
3-Deoxysappanchalcone
3-Deoxysappanchalcone is an effective HO-1 inducer at the translational level. 3-Deoxysappanchalcone has anti-inflammatory, and anti-influenza virus activities, the mechanism involved anti-apoptosis and anti-inflammation activities in vitro. It has inhibitory activity on MMP-9 expression and production in TNF-α-treated cells, is mediated by the suppression of AP-1 and NF-κB activation. 2'-O-methylisoliquiritigenin is a member of the class of chalcones that is isoliquiritigenin in which one of the hydroxy groups at position 2' is replaced by a methoxy group. It has a role as a metabolite. It is a member of chalcones, a monomethoxybenzene and a member of phenols. It is functionally related to an isoliquiritigenin.

BP3535
L-Cystine
L-cystine is the L-enantiomer of the sulfur-containing amino acid cystine. It has a role as an EC 1.2.1.11 (aspartate-semialdehyde dehydrogenase) inhibitor, a flour treatment agent, a mouse metabolite, a Saccharomyces cerevisiae metabolite and a human metabolite. It is a cystine, a non-proteinogenic L-alpha-amino acid and a L-cysteine derivative. It is a conjugate acid of a L-cystine anion. It is an enantiomer of a D-cystine. It is a tautomer of a L-cystine zwitterion. L-Cystine can improve hyperlipidemia by restoring LPL and HSL activities.L-Cystine protects against the toxicity of PQ by maintaining reduced glutathione levels in the cells. Co-administration of l-cystine and l-theanine before vaccination may enhance the immune response to influenza vaccine in elderly subjects with low serum total protein or hemoglobin.
